About this route:
A direct, nonstop flight between Fort Stockton-Pecos County Airport (FST), Fort Stockton, Texas, United States and Oakland County International Airport (PTK), Waterford, Michigan, United States would travel a Great Circle distance of 1,344 miles (or 2,164 kilometers).
A Great Circle is the shortest distance between 2 points on a sphere. Because most world maps are flat (but the Earth is round), the route of the shortest distance between 2 points on the Earth will often appear curved when viewed on a flat map, especially for long distances. If you were to simply draw a straight line on a flat map and measure a very long distance, it would likely be much further than if you were to lay a string between those two points on a globe. Because of the relatively short distance between Fort Stockton-Pecos County Airport and Oakland County International Airport, the route shown on this map most likely still appears to be a straight line.

Facts about Fort Stockton-Pecos County Airport (FST):
- The closest airport to Fort Stockton-Pecos County Airport (FST) is Pecos Municipal Airport (PEQ), which is located 48 miles (77 kilometers) NW of FST.
 - Opened on 1 June 1942 with two 2,500' turf runways.
 - Fort Stockton-Pecos County Airport (FST) has 4 runways.
 - In addition to being known as "Fort Stockton-Pecos County Airport", another name for FST is "Gibbs Army Airfield".
 - The furthest airport from Fort Stockton-Pecos County Airport (FST) is Sir Gaëtan Duval Airport (RRG), which is located 11,286 miles (18,163 kilometers) away in Rodrigues Island, Mauritius.
 
Facts about Oakland County International Airport (PTK):
- It is the sixth-busiest airport in the United States without scheduled passenger service.
 - The furthest airport from Oakland County International Airport (PTK) is Margaret River Airport (MGV), which is located 11,269 miles (18,136 kilometers) away in Margaret River, Western Australia, Australia.
 - Oakland County International Airport (PTK) has 3 runways.
 - Because of Oakland County International Airport's relatively low elevation of 981 feet, planes can take off or land at Oakland County International Airport at a lower air speed than at airports located at a higher elevation. This is because the air density is higher closer to sea level than it would otherwise be at higher elevations.
 - The closest airport to Oakland County International Airport (PTK) is Bishop International Airport (FNT), which is located 26 miles (43 kilometers) NW of PTK.
 - Added to the airport facility in 2004, as part of a noise abatement project, is a Ground Run-up Enclosure, or "Hush House." This 3-sided structure is used by aviation mechanics for testing turbine powered aircraft.
